협치빌런
추천 0
조회 5
날짜 00:36
|
Genoside Cutter
추천 0
조회 8
날짜 00:35
|
아르마르
추천 0
조회 4
날짜 00:35
|
아크바일
추천 0
조회 10
날짜 00:34
|
한무제 유철
추천 1
조회 30
날짜 00:30
|
나랑드 사이다
추천 0
조회 59
날짜 00:23
|
Genoside Cutter
추천 1
조회 47
날짜 00:22
|
우웅☆말랑이!!
추천 3
조회 166
날짜 00:16
|
한무제 유철
추천 7
조회 155
날짜 00:15
|
onceinabluemoon
추천 2
조회 26
날짜 00:13
|
YES🩵
추천 4
조회 55
날짜 00:13
|
나랑드 사이다
추천 5
조회 126
날짜 00:13
|
MooGooN
추천 10
조회 196
날짜 00:11
|
기즈모덕
추천 0
조회 75
날짜 00:08
|
기즈모덕
추천 6
조회 188
날짜 00:05
|
나에게돌을
추천 6
조회 96
날짜 00:05
|
부뚜막은만인의것♥
추천 5
조회 123
날짜 00:05
|
펩시증산위원회
추천 2
조회 144
날짜 00:04
|
MooGooN
추천 37
조회 1169
날짜 00:03
|
톡쏘는인생
추천 2
조회 56
날짜 00:03
|
Genoside Cutter
추천 1
조회 61
날짜 00:02
|
Genoside Cutter
추천 0
조회 62
날짜 00:01
|
슈퍼파나비전70
추천 3
조회 57
날짜 00:01
|
협치빌런
추천 8
조회 294
날짜 00:00
|
런천미트=스팸
추천 8
조회 178
날짜 2024.05.08
|
영화는 영화다.
추천 16
조회 1745
날짜 2024.05.08
|
루리웹-2017923237
추천 3
조회 79
날짜 2024.05.08
|
우웅☆말랑이!!
추천 10
조회 140
날짜 2024.05.08
|
거리두기 간격 만들려고 코드 짜는거야?
요즘 코로나 문제가 있으니 그쪽좀 생각해봤어요....
다른데도 질문 올려봐. 여기선 코딩하는 분을 본 적이 없거든
여기 저기 올려고보는 있어요....저거 양옆좌석도 3시간 넘게 걸려서 겨우 해낸건데.... 뭔가 이거 될거 같은데 하고 코드 짜보면 안되고 ㅠㅠ
좌석 아닌 곳을 굳이 데이터화할 필요가 없지 않을까 싶은데...
자주 타는 버스가 뒤에 5칸이여서 일단 만들어본건데 못하겟으면 없애야조.......
data.x++ 를 하게 되면 data[x++]인지 {data.x}++인지 명확하지 않은데... node는 저러면 컴파일 오류 안남?
일단 옆좌석을 예약상태로 표기하는데 가운데 좌석이 예약 안되게 하려면 옆좌석이라는 정의가 있어야 할거고 그러면 x=0일 경우는 1, x=1일 경우는 2, x=2일 경우는 y=seats.length일때만 1,3, x=3일 경우는 4, x=5일 경우는 4 이런식으로 매칭테이블을 구성한 다음 맞쌍인 좌석만 enable해줘야 함. 아니면 양옆의 좌석(x++, x--)을 같이 2로 enable하는데 enable하기 전에 먼저 해당 좌석의 사전 지정값이 0이면 변환하지 않도록 한다던가. 코드 자체가 좀 이상함.
양 좌석 지정하는게 쉬운거 같았는데 직접 코딩해보니 계속 안되서 계속 만지다보니 이상해진거 같아요.....
나같으면 let left = x - 1; let right = x + 1; if(typeof data[left] != "undefined") { if(data[left] > 0) { data[left] = 2 } } if(typeof data[right] != "undefined") { if(data[right] > 0) { data[right] = 2 } } 이런식으로 안전장치 해가면서 코딩하겠음